IHSAA REVIEW
COMMITTEE
Minutes of the June
7, 2002
meeting at the IHSAA Offices.
PRESENT
Chairman Oren Sutherlin, Linda Barnett, Dennis Eller, Cecil Raymond, Joseph
Trimboli.
HEARINGS
A hearing
was conducted to consider the appeal of Mark Bechtold,
a student at Seeger High School.
Mark had been declared ineligible for the 2002-03 school year on the basis of Rule 12-2. A hearing was requested in order to appeal
the ruling and obtain a 9th semester of eligibility. Following the hearing, the student’s family
and legal counsel the IHSAA submitted findings of fact. Having analyzed all of the available data, the
IHSAA Review Committee voted to uphold the decision of the Commissioner.
A hearing
was conducted to consider the appeal of Kristopher
Scott, a student at Evansville North High School.
Kristopher had been declared to have limited
eligibility on the basis of Rule 19-6.2.
A hearing was requested in order to appeal the ruling and obtain full
eligibility. Following
the hearing, the student’s family and legal counsel for the IHSAA submitted
findings of fact. Having analyzed
all of the available data, the IHSAA Review Committee voted to uphold the
decision of the Commissioner.
A hearing
was conducted to consider the appeal of Samuel Pharr, a student at Lebanon High School.
Samuel had been declared ineligible on the basis of Rule 19-4. A hearing was requested in order to appeal
the ruling and obtain full eligibility. Following the hearing, legal counsel for the student’s family and
the IHSAA submitted findings of fact.
Having analyzed all of the available data, the IHSAA Review Committee
voted to uphold the decision of the Commissioner, with
the exception that student-athlete would be able to regain full eligibility
following 365 days from his last competition at Rockville High School.
